Design and Implementation of Memristive Hyperchaotic Image Encryption Experimental Platform Based on Embedded Linux System
In this manuscript, an image encryption experimental platform based on hyperchaotic pseudo-random sequence is developed based on Linux operating system. The platform utilizes hyperchaotic synchronization technology for secure key transmission between encryption and decryption terminals. Firstly, a h...
Saved in:
Published in | 2023 IEEE International Conference on Memristive Computing and Applications (ICMCA) pp. 1 - 5 |
---|---|
Main Authors | , , , , , |
Format | Conference Proceeding |
Language | English |
Published |
IEEE
08.12.2023
|
Subjects | |
Online Access | Get full text |
Cover
Loading…
Summary: | In this manuscript, an image encryption experimental platform based on hyperchaotic pseudo-random sequence is developed based on Linux operating system. The platform utilizes hyperchaotic synchronization technology for secure key transmission between encryption and decryption terminals. Firstly, a hyperchaotic system based on a tri-valued memristor is proposed. Then, the software of client and server are designed to realize the interactive transmission of images under different systems. Simultaneously, a network channel is constructed for file transmission. After that, the graphical user interface is designed based on QT tool, which ensures that the image encryption software possesses satisfactory visual effect and operability. Finally, encryption and decryption functions are developed in Linux system utilizing OpenCV library functions for image data handling. The results demonstrate that the platform effectively performs both image encryption and decryption functions, enhancing the security of embedded device information. |
---|---|
DOI: | 10.1109/ICMCA59770.2023.10481223 |